Native of the … WebThe flame azalea thrives in acidic (pH 4-6.0), moist, well drained, sandy or loamy soil rich in organic matter, in habitats protected from winter’s harshest weather. A good mulch is recommended. Although planting nursery stock is the easiest way to grow flame azalea, …

WebAug 10, 2024 · Option #2 – Crush the seed pods and sift the seeds from the debris. This method is a bit messier than option one but equally as effective. Once your seed pods have dried out completely, place them in a heavy-duty resealable plastic bag. WebNative Azalea Species. Fall to early Spring is the best time to plant deciduous azaleas, as long as the ground is not frozen. This gives the azaleas time to establish roots without the stress of supporting foliage and blooms. Rhododendron calendulaceum Flame Azalea , is a species of Rhododendron native to the Appalachian Mountains in the eastern United States , ranging from southern New York to northern Georgia .
